So much depends on the condition of the car and what comes with it. If you have all the manuals, the car was garage kept, passed the PPI with flying colors and has both keys, $21k would be in the right range in Central Virginia - perhaps a little high. The St. Louis market may vary however, so you might get more for the car.
I bought a very similar car last year for $21,250. It had 30k on it and had the 30k service completed. The PPI showed that it needed new rear tires.
I think a K&N filter might cause concern for some folks. They have a reputation for letting grit into the engine. I would remove it if I were you.
